The Mechanics of Non-Gamstop Casinos

Non-Gamstop casinos are online gambling sites that are not registered with the UKGC and therefore do not adhere to the same strict regulations. While UKGC sites are required to implement measures such as Gamstop, which allows players to self-exclude from all licensed gambling sites, non-Gamstop casinos operate independently and may not offer the same level of player protection. This lack of regulation can be both a blessing and a curse for players, as it allows for more freedom but also carries a higher risk of encountering fraudulent or untrustworthy operators.
